The probability of a certain hockey player making a goal after hitting a slap shot is 1/5. How many successful slap shots would you expect her to make after 120 attempts?

A.5
B.20
C.24
D.60

To find the number of successful slap shots you would expect the hockey player to make after 120 attempts, you can use the formula for expected value. The expected value is equal to the number of attempts multiplied by the probability of success.

Expected Value = Number of Attempts × Probability of Success

In this case, the number of attempts is 120 and the probability of success is 1/5. So, we can calculate the expected value as follows:

Expected Value = 120 × (1/5)
Expected Value = 24

Therefore, you would expect the hockey player to make 24 successful slap shots after 120 attempts.

The correct answer is C. 24.
